July Frain Dis patcher James J. Rourke, of the Phila- felphia and Reading railroad company, who was one of the four « mployes cen sured by the jury which in- vestigated the fatal wreck at Exeter on May 12, was yesterday reinstated In his former position by the company He was suspended after the coroner's verdict was announced The com pany now exonerates him from blame.
